Output 8dd5880e659083f5031a47310387933992d107822d3482d6bd85b88d0ccbd91a:0

value
20697699
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4395371449fac932416c94eefb289fe690c21fd1 OP_EQUAL
address
ME4WFw6LR4ZahDxei78H5aoSAq2CQo68hb
transaction
8dd5880e659083f5031a47310387933992d107822d3482d6bd85b88d0ccbd91a
spent
true